Q1 Planning Note — Possible Acquisition of Selbridge Analytics

For the incoming director: we are in early diligence on Selbridge Analytics, a twelve-person firm based in Carnmouth. Their forecasting engine would close the gap in our Optivar suite and remove a persistent competitor in the mid-market. Valuation discussions sit within the range approved last quarter. Integration risk is concentrated in their two senior engineers. The confidential summary of our intended approach follows directly below.

management briefing: Only 33 of the 205 pilot accounts renewed Kasath, so a churn review is set for October 17. Weniusek Logistics is in early talks to buy Holethax Freight for about $345.6 million.

Quick primer on webhook retries in Parcelnote: when a customer's endpoint times out, we retry five times with exponential backoff, capping at two hours between attempts. After the fifth failure, the event lands in the dead-letter queue, where support can replay it manually. Replays go through our internal Dispatchly service, and yes, you need to authenticate — Dispatchly rejects anything without a valid service credential in the header. When you're walking a customer through a replay, use the shared support key below.

API key for kajeg-tajop: qvz3-w1m

## Further reading

The Bracken circuit breaker guards all calls to the Tidemill pricing API. Before modifying thresholds, understand the three-state model: closed, open, and half-open probing, plus the jittered backoff we added after repeated thundering-herd reopenings. The defaults here are deliberately conservative; loosening them without load-test evidence has caused outages twice. Design rationale, the load-test results, threshold change log, and the approval process for tuning are all maintained on the internal page below.

dashboard of yahaf-kawep = https://grafana.nelvrocorp.internal/spaces/projects/spaces/364313bfe15e

Handover Note — Q3 Cash-Flow Forecast

Passing this to you before I'm off, Marisol. The Q3 forecast for Quellen Freight looks tighter than the board deck suggests — receivables from the Bramford account are slipping, and the hedging line needs a refresh. Numbers are in the shared model. The sensitive bit is captured in the note below.

management briefing: Headcount on the Praok team goes from 16 to 91 by the end of March. Gross margin on Praok came in at 2 percent against a plan of 26 percent.